NASCAR Career Earnings
- Race Winnings: Over his years in NASCAR, Craven accumulated substantial earnings from race winnings. While the exact amount varies depending on performance and sponsorships, it forms a significant portion of his income.
- Sponsorship Deals: NASCAR drivers often secure lucrative sponsorship deals. These agreements provide financial support and boost a driver's visibility, contributing to their overall earnings. Craven has partnered with notable brands throughout his career.
- Team Contracts: As a professional driver, Craven received salaries and bonuses as part of his contracts with various racing teams. These contracts are structured based on experience, performance, and marketability.
Post-Racing Career and Endorsements
- Broadcasting Career: After retiring from full-time racing, Craven transitioned into broadcasting, serving as a NASCAR analyst for ESPN and other networks. This role provides a steady income and keeps him connected to the sport.
- Public Appearances and Speaking Engagements: Craven's popularity allows him to command fees for public appearances, autograph sessions, and speaking engagements. These activities supplement his income and maintain his presence in the public eye.

On-Track Performance
Consistent performance, including race wins and high finishes, directly translates to increased earnings and enhanced marketability. Craven's victory at Darlington, often considered one of the greatest finishes in NASCAR history, significantly boosted his profile.
Endorsements and Sponsorships
The ability to attract and maintain sponsorships is critical for financial success in NASCAR. Drivers who can effectively represent brands and connect with fans are more likely to secure lucrative endorsement deals.
